Omega Constellation Double Eagle Review: A Legacy of Elegance and Precision
The Omega Constellation Double Eagle's legacy stretches back decades, solidifying its place as a classic within the luxury watch market. Reviews consistently highlight its key features:
* Distinctive Design: The iconic "claw" lugs, a hallmark of the Constellation line, are a defining characteristic, lending a unique and instantly recognizable silhouette. The symmetrical case design, often paired with a fluted bezel, exudes timeless sophistication.
* Robust Construction: Omega's commitment to quality is evident in the robust construction of the Double Eagle. The cases are typically crafted from high-grade stainless steel, 18k gold, or a combination of both, ensuring durability and longevity. The sapphire crystal protects the dial from scratches, while the water resistance (often 100m or more) makes it suitable for everyday wear.
* Precise Movements: Omega's mastery of horology is showcased in the movements powering the Constellation Double Eagle. Depending on the model, you'll find automatic movements, quartz movements, and even co-axial movements, known for their enhanced precision and longevity. The chronometer certification on many models guarantees exceptional accuracy.

Omega Double Eagle Constellation: Exploring the Model Variations
The term "Omega Double Eagle Constellation" often refers to the broader collection, encompassing a wide array of models with varying features and price points. Understanding these variations is crucial in determining the price. Key factors include:
* Case Material: Stainless steel models are generally more affordable than those with 18k gold or bi-metal (steel and gold) cases. The use of precious metals significantly increases the price.
* Movement Type: Automatic movements, especially those with complications like chronographs, are typically more expensive than quartz movements. Omega's Co-Axial escapement technology further elevates the price due to its enhanced performance and complexity.
* Dial Variations: Different dial colors, materials, and indices can influence the price. Dials with diamonds or other precious stones command a premium.
* Complications: The inclusion of complications such as chronographs, moon phases, or annual calendars significantly increases the price.
